20240825 (Sunday) Stayed here on a family trip. A subsidiary of the Breeze Bay Group, it owns approximately 150 hotels in Japan. They bought a closed hotel, renovated the interior, and operated it as the Breeze Bay Group Hotel. The rear exterior remains intact, but the interior is really nice and looks like a first class hotel if you only look at the interior. The meals are dinner and breakfast buffet, dinner includes kaiseki small meal + buffet + unlimited drinks including wine 🍶♡🥃. And there were activities that day, including my wife's favorite crabs🦀 and my favorite eels all you can eat✨I was very satisfied~😋😋😋 The hot springs include a large indoor bath ♨️Hashidani Rock Bath, an open-air private bath ♨️All-Star Bath☆ that can be reserved at the front desk, and our own private bath ♨️Rock-cut Bath that is carved out of the rock surface. Hashirama Iwaro is an indoor bath, so you can't enjoy the view, but it's spacious and you can relax ✨ There are 5 washing areas with shampoo, conditioner, and body wash. The dressing room has 2 hairdryers and an air conditioner. The all-star bath is an open-air bath, not big, but you can definitely see the stars at night☆The frog doll is very cute🐸Washing area 1, shampoo is provided, and the changing room is also integrated, outside, so there is air conditioning, but no hair dryer. It's a pity that the hose spoils the view a bit. If the light at the entrance to the cave baths is lit red, it means you are bathing, and if the light is off, it means it is empty. There seemed to be three baths inside, but one was not available due to adjustment work, one was a hot spring, and the rest were cold baths. There is indeed a dignified atmosphere ✨ There are 3 washing areas, shampoo is provided, and the changing rooms are air-conditioned, but there are no hair dryers. The parking lot is located in the first parking lot next to the narrow uphill in front of the hotel, with about 10 parking spaces, the second parking lot is in front of the slope, and the third parking lot is further away. There is no bicycle parking lot. When you check in at the front desk, there will be a yukata next to it, so it is best to bring a yukata that suits your size🙆♀️ There are many putter golf and table games for rent next to the front desk. The table tennis in the game room 🏓, the comics in the leisure room 💆♂️, the massage chairs, and the karaoke 🎤 room are all free to use, have fun 😁 Many of the hotel staff are foreigners. Although it is awkward, they still try their best to provide service. However, during the meal, the staff politely directed me to the wrong seat (I think she acted a bit like the boss lady). Apologize and say, “I’m sorry I made you feel uncomfortable.” I feel better about how I felt. I think the price of around 9,000 yen per adult per night for such a service is quite reasonable ✨ I didn’t know there was a Breeze Bay tour before, but I will definitely check it out in the future 😆

With a stay at Breezbay Shuzenji Hotel in Izu, you'll be in the historical district, within a 15-minute drive of Fuji-Hakone-Izu National Park and Bamboo Forest Path. This ryokan is 17.2 mi (27.6 km) from Izu Granpal Park and 17.5 mi (28.2 km) from Toi Beach.

Take advantage of recreation opportunities such as karaoke or take in the view from a rooftop terrace and a garden.

At Breezbay Shuzenji Hotel, enjoy a satisfying meal at the restaurant. Buffet breakfasts are available daily from 7:30 AM to 9 AM for a fee.

Featured amenities include complimentary newspapers in the lobby, luggage storage, and a safe deposit box at the front desk. Free self parking is available onsite.

Make yourself at home in one of the 33 air-conditioned rooms featuring refrigerators and flat-screen televisions. Complimentary wireless internet access is available to keep you connected. Bathrooms have complimentary toiletries and hair dryers. Conveniences include safes and desks.
